A quick snapshot of my current focus and direction.
Summary
Final-year Software Engineering student focusing on full-stack web development, with hands-on experience in Java/Spring Boot backend development and React.js/Next.js frontend development. Skilled in building RESTful APIs, authentication and authorization flows, responsive user interfaces, database-driven applications, and frontend-backend integration. Familiar with MySQL, PostgreSQL, MongoDB, Redis, Git, Docker, AWS, and cloud-based deployment. Seeking a Full-stack Developer Intern position to contribute to real-world projects and continue improving backend architecture, frontend development, and deployment skills.
Technical skills and soft skills from my CV.
Technical Skills
- Languages: Java, JavaScript, TypeScript, SQL
- Frontend Development: React.js, Next.js, React Native, Redux Toolkit, TanStack Query, HTML5, CSS3, Tailwind CSS, shadcn/ui, Responsive Design, Cross-browser Compatibility
- API Integration: RESTful API Integration, Fetch API/Axios, Postman, Swagger/OpenAPI
- Backend Development: Spring Boot, Spring MVC, Spring Security, Spring Data JPA, WebSocket/STOMP, Hibernate
- Databases: MySQL, MariaDB, PostgreSQL, MongoDB, Redis
- Tools: IntelliJ IDEA, Visual Studio Code, Cursor IDE, Maven
- DevOps & Cloud: Docker, Git, GitHub Actions, AWS (IAM, EC2, RDS, DynamoDB, S3, CloudFront)
Soft Skills
- Collaboration: Effective teamwork, communication, knowledge sharing, and experience working in Agile/Scrum environments
- Communication: Clear written and verbal communication for discussing requirements, explaining technical trade-offs, and keeping teammates aligned
- Problem Solving: Analytical thinking, testing, debugging, troubleshooting, attention to detail, and ability to improve code quality
- Adaptability: Comfortable learning new tools, adjusting to changing requirements, and working across frontend, backend, and deployment tasks
- Ownership: Responsible follow-through from implementation to testing, documentation, review feedback, and final delivery
- Time Management: Able to prioritize tasks, estimate effort, respect deadlines, and keep progress visible during iterative development
- Continuous Learning: Actively improves backend architecture, frontend development practices, deployment knowledge, and overall engineering fundamentals
Quick hits from my 10+ build lists.

Nguyen Van Minh Portfolio
Personal portfolio website with 3-D animations and interactive sections.

Aurora Hotel Management System
(Web) Hotel management system for Aurora Hotel.

Chatly Social Media
(Web + Mobile) Social media platform for Chatly.

Nexatech E-Commerce
(Microservices) E-Commerce platform for Nexatech.

Zolara Chat Platform
(Mobile) Cross-platform chat application.

Shopeefood – Mobile UI
(Mobile) React Native UI clone for Shopeefood.

Huong Bien 1
(Desktop JavaFX) Restaurant management — Single Server.

Huong Bien 2
(Desktop JavaFX) Restaurant management — Distributed Client-Server.
Start a Project
Have an idea or a project in mind? Reach me at nvminh162@gmail.com or fill out the form and I'll get back to you.
